Pollination efficiency varies from species to species, and many cultivated plants, including pumpkins, which depend insects for fruit yield improvement. Pumpkin is one of the most important agriculture crops for Algeria, cultivated across the country which provide a good welfare for local farmers.Although honeybees are generally the most widespread species, wild pollinators can be more efficient per visit. This research examined the pollination services provided by Apis mellifera and Bombus ruderatus on Cucurbita maxima in the province of Mila (36°16′46.6″N, 6°13′55.5″E) during the flowering periods of 2019 and 2023. The two species were compared taking into account visit frequency, pollen deposition, and yield-contributing factors.Observations indicated that A. mellifera was the most frequent pollinator (710–800 visits per 100 flowers), while B. ruderatus, were less abundant but more efficient, deposited more than twice as much pollen per visit. Both species favored pistillate flowers, but B. ruderatus better adapted foraging behavior with flower abundance, resulting in greater pollination efficiency. Open pollination waas promoted fruit set, fruit weight, and seed quantity compared to self-pollination. Morover, the fruit weight was increased up to five times and was dopuled in their see conents.These observations highlight the complementary importance of A. mellifera and B. ruderatus: assuring a high frequency of visits, while bumblebees provided qualitative of their visits. It is therefore crucial to maintain pollinator diversity in order to improve pumpkin productivity and quality in Algeria.
